Data-centre development carries material energy and water considerations. The Group’s approach is established at design stage and reported against once facilities enter service.

Our approach

Commitments applied to PDC KL1

Operational performance data will be published once the facility is commissioned. The commitments below define the design basis.

01

Energy efficiency

Efficiency targets are established at commitment stage and published, with operational performance reported against them once the facility is in service.

02

Water stewardship

Cooling systems are assessed on water consumption alongside energy performance, consistent with Malaysian data-centre planning requirements.

03

Renewable supply

Renewable supply is pursued through available Malaysian mechanisms, with the proportion of renewable energy reported.

04

Local capability

Technical capability is developed domestically through the Group’s academy, supporting Malaysian employment in infrastructure operations.

05

Equipment lifecycle

Direct ownership of the estate supports extended equipment lifecycles and responsible disposal at end of life.

06

Research access

A proportion of compute capacity supports Malaysian university and institutional research programmes.
